Maryland’s sports betting industry has seen extraordinary growth since its legalization. October 2024 set a record with $593 million in wagers, which is a 22.8% increase from October 2023. Of this total, $7 million was allocated to the Blueprint for Maryland’s Future Fund, supporting public education programs. With 11 mobile platforms and 12 retail locations currently operating, the state has created a thriving ecosystem for both seasoned bettors and newcomers alike.
The legalization of sports betting followed a successful referendum in November 2020, where Maryland voters overwhelmingly approved the measure. This led to the passage of legislation in May 2021, allowing for retail betting to launch in December 2022.

Online betting followed on November 23, 2022, after a carefully designed regulatory process that prioritized diversity and inclusion among sportsbook operators. This step ensured a competitive yet fair marketplace, giving bettors a variety of choices.

Now, Maryland’s approach to gambling regulation has made it a model for other states. The Maryland Lottery and Gaming Control Agency (MLGCA) oversees all operations, ensuring compliance and fair play. Under state law, up to 60 online sportsbook licenses and retail licenses are available, fostering a robust competitive environment.
Currently, 11 online sportsbooks are operational, with new entrants regularly joining the market. Promotions, such as bonus bets ranging from $200 to $1,500, further drive consumer interest and loyalty.
The economic impact of this industry is substantial. October 2024’s record-setting $593 million handle highlights the momentum Maryland has achieved.
The 15% tax on sports wagers continues to support state initiatives like the Blueprint for Maryland’s Future Fund, which received over $116 million since sports betting was legalized. Between July and October 2024 alone, $28.3 million was added to this fund, emphasizing the role of sports betting as an economic driver. These revenues not only benefit education but also contribute to other critical state programs.
